Acetic acid, which is weak enough to put in your mouth if it is mixed as a 5% solution with water. If so, it's called vinegar.
The name for HC2H3O2 is acetic acid. This acid is an organic compound that comes in a liquid form that is colorless.
This comes from the polyatomic ion named Acetate (C2H3O2) Therefore this compound is called Acetic Acid.
The compound is acetic acid. It is generally represented as CH3COOH.
The name of HC2H3O2 is: Acetic acid (official name: Ethanoic acid; very old name: Methanecarboxylic acid)
